java吧 关注:1,228,515贴子:12,687,552

求帮助,这Java题的结果不能理解!

只看楼主收藏回复



IP属地:四川1楼2017-08-07 15:54回复
    是不是等于0


    来自Android客户端6楼2017-08-07 16:22
    收起回复
      这个不是22吗?


      IP属地:江西来自Android客户端7楼2017-08-07 18:21
      收起回复
        display给子类覆写了,结果未被初始化,所以输出0


        IP属地:福建来自Android客户端8楼2017-08-07 21:39
        收起回复


          IP属地:日本来自Android客户端9楼2017-08-08 01:45
          回复
            22


            来自Android客户端10楼2017-08-08 07:57
            收起回复
              2啊


              IP属地:上海来自Android客户端11楼2017-08-08 08:39
              收起回复
                老铁们 结果是2


                IP属地:上海来自iPhone客户端12楼2017-08-08 08:56
                收起回复
                  人家new的是子类,但是人家没输出啊,同时new了父类对象,并且输出2


                  IP属地:上海来自iPhone客户端13楼2017-08-08 08:58
                  收起回复
                    建议看看<Java编程思想>第八章多态,里面就有这个例子。
                    觉得这个有意思,还不如去了解一些构造器的调用顺序


                    IP属地:浙江14楼2017-08-08 11:08
                    回复
                      0,不解释


                      IP属地:广东来自Android客户端15楼2017-08-08 12:54
                      回复
                        为什么?


                        来自Android客户端16楼2017-08-08 13:11
                        回复
                          子类不继承父类的属性。。。
                          话说一般子类不会去做同名的属性吧,实际开发谁这么写就是在挖坑阿。。。


                          17楼2017-08-08 13:13
                          回复
                            要学习资料不


                            18楼2017-08-08 13:14
                            回复
                              不输出


                              IP属地:四川19楼2017-08-08 13:57
                              回复